Classic darker currants, tobacco, spice box, and spicy oak all emerge from 2020 Château Lamothe-Bergeron, another pure, medium-bodied, elegant wine from this estate. It has soft tannins, moderate density, yet terrific balance and a great finish. Drink it over the coming 8-10 years.
The 2020 Lamothe-Bergeron has a clean, fresh bouquet with more black fruit and pronounced tobacco scents. The palate is medium-bodied with rather firm tannins that give it a classic, traditional persona. It does lack a bit of finesse but this does offer charm.
The 2020 Lamothe-Bergeron is a potent Haut-Médoc. Cabernet Sauvignon drives the blend, and that is exactly what comes through in this potent, driving Haut-Médoc. Gravel, incense, iron, orange peel, mint, blood orange and kirsch fill out the layers. Give the tannins a few years to soften.
